Jerry Aldridge, Ed.D., professor emeritus in the UAB School of Education, now is a representative to the United Nations for the World Organization for Early Childhood Education. World OMEP, a non-profit child advocacy organization, has national committees in more than 60 countries divided into five geographical regions: Africa, Asia and the Pacific Rim, Europe, Latin America and North America and the Caribbean.
“It is humbling,” Aldridge says. “There is so much work to do in the world that it is hard to know where to start.” |
